147 OMR320 OMR
Flash sale end in
99% Sold Out
99 OMR500 OMR
99 OMR290 OMR
179 OMR400 OMR
139 OMR320 OMR
47 OMR100 OMR
76 OMR200 OMR
168 OMR340 OMR
74 OMR200 OMR
199 OMR400 OMR
137 OMR300 OMR
89 OMR200 OMR
129 OMR275 OMR